Super Eagles of Nigeria earn $2.5m for reaching semi-final

The Super Eagles of Nigeria have so far earned a whopping $2.5m as prize money after reaching the semi-final of the 2023 Africa Cup of Nations, AFCON.

The Confederation of African Football (CAF) announced a 40 per cent increase in prize money a day before the beginning of the competition.


The prize money is different from the bonus and allowances the players received from the Nigeria Football Federation (NFF).


The overall winner of the AFCON will pocket $7 Million, while the beaten finalists earn $4 Million.


Quarterfinalists will receive $1.3 Million each, while Round of 16 qualifiers got $800,000 a team. CAF gives the money to the Nigeria Football Federation who then disburse the money to players and staff.


The Super Eagles of Nigeria will face the Bafana Bafana of South Africa in the semi-final at the Stade de la Paix, Bouake, on Wednesday.
